Being fashionable is more about conformity than individuality. Why do you think so?

First before we delve into why I believe that being fashionable is more of conformity than individuality, lets first look at the two words.

Conformity cam be said to mean one obeying or agreeing with some given standard or authority.

It can be said to help one achieve a safe feeling of belonging through approval.

But, when one conforms too much, it can lead to loss of personal individuality.

Individuality one the other hand can be described as self-expression. This usually is the quality that distinguishes a person from another. It is the characteristic that makes one person unique.

Most people try to balance the influences of conformity and individuality in their clothing. Their clothing choices depend upon their moods as well as different settings and situations.

When we talk about conformity in clothing, it is following the laid down principle that governs what clothes major functions are.

In conformity an individual wears clothes that almost look same as people within his sphere, this is mostly because his value of what to use money for is for investment in the future than fashion.

Most high school students tend to wear clothe in conformity same as some college students.

But peole who dress for individuality on the othet hand go all out to look different from the crowd and try to create their style. This can eat deep in the persons pocket and spending hence deter them from investing.

Mischel proposed that behaviors are determined mostly by ___________. Up to that point, psychologists in his field had believed
RoseWind [281]

Answer:

Mischel proposed that behaviors are determined mostly by "SITUATIONAL CUES". Up to that point, psychologists in his field had believed that "TRAITS" were responsible for a person’s behavior. Mischel’s idea has come to be called "MISCHEL'S COGNITIVE-AFFECTIVE PERSONALITY MODEL", and the debate over it is known as the "PERSON"/situation debate.

Explanation:

Previously existing trait theories suggests that a person's behavior depends on his/her traits, and they are consistent in different situations.

Walter Mischel criticized this theory and suggests that the way people behave is determined by the situation they find themselves in, and not just the traits they possess. His idea is known as "Mischel's cognitive-affective personality model".

The debate between Mischel and the proponent of trait theories is called the "trait vs state" or the Person-Situation debate.
